区块链是一种去中心化的分布式数据库技术。它通过加密技术实现数据的安全存储和传输。区块链将数据分成块,每个块包含数据、时间戳和前一个块的哈希值,从而形成链式结构。
区块链的运作依赖于网络中的所有参与者(节点)。当有新的交易发生时,网络会通过共识算法进行验证,确保交易的有效性后将其打包成块,添加到区块链中。这一过程保证了数据的透明性和不可篡改性。
传统数据库往往由中心化的服务器维护,而区块链技术的去中心化特性使得任何单一实体无法控制整个数据网络。这种特性提高了数据安全性,并降低了运营成本。
### 2. 区块链的起源与发展区块链技术的首次应用是在比特币的构建中。2008年,一个化名为中本聪的个人或团体发布了比特币白皮书,阐述了这种新型货币的设计理念。
自比特币以来,区块链技术得到了迅猛发展,出现了以太坊、超达链等多种项目,各自针对不同的应用场景进行了。
目前市场上有很多区块链项目,如比特币、以太坊、Ripple等。它们在解决区块链技术中的不同问题方面表现突出。
### 3. 数字货币与区块链的关系数字货币是指以数字形式存在的货币。与法定货币不同,数字货币通过区块链技术进行管理,不依赖中央发行机构。
区块链为数字货币提供了安全、透明和去中心化的基础设施,确保每一笔交易都可以追踪和验证。
数字货币的优点包括低交易成本、高效快捷等,而缺点则可能包括价格波动大、安全性风险等。
### 4. 区块链的技术基础区块链依赖于强大的加密技术,确保交易的安全性。每一笔交易都经过加密处理,防止未授权的访问。
共识算法是区块链中用于验证交易的一种机制。常见的共识算法包括工作量证明(PoW)、权益证明(PoS)等。
智能合约是自动执行合约条款的计算机程序。它可以在没有中介的情况下确保交易的自动执行。
### 5. 区块链的应用场景区块链在金融领域的应用十分广泛,包括跨境支付、资产管理等。它能够有效降低交易的时间和成本。
区块链可以提升供应链管理的透明度,追踪每一项产品的来源和流向,确保产品的可信性。
在政府部门,区块链技术可以提高透明度,降低腐败风险。例如,投票系统可以通过区块链技术实现公开透明。
除了金融和供应链,区块链在医疗、房地产等行业也正在快速应用,提升了行业效率和透明度。
### 6. 区块链的未来发展趋势随着技术的发展,区块链将变得更加高效、可扩展,并支持更多应用场景,预计会有更多企业开始重视区块链技术。
区块链技术的发展需要相应的法规监管来保障其健康发展,合规将成为未来区块链项目的重要方向。
虽然区块链技术仍面临一些挑战,如用户接受度,但随着越来越多的成功案例,市场将逐渐向区块链技术倾斜。
### 7. 常见问题解答区块链以其去中心化和加密算法提供了一定程度的安全性。但也存在诸如51%攻击等安全隐患。用户在使用区块链时需要谨慎,确保采用合适的安全措施。
参与区块链项目可以通过投资数字货币、参与挖矿、开发智能合约、加入相关社群等多种方式。每种参与方式都有其特点和风险,用户需根据自身情况选择。
区块链与传统数据库有不同的应用场景。虽然区块链具备去中心化和安全性,但并不一定适合所有场景。在某些情况下,传统数据库仍然是更优的选择。
区块链技术将在未来金融领域引起重大变化,如提升交易速度、降低费用和风险。同时,金融行业也可能出现新的商业模式与服务。
选择区块链平台时需要考虑多个因素,包括技术成熟度、安全性、社区支持、是否满足项目需求等。值得进行充分的市场调研与比较。
想要深入学习区块链技术,需掌握的知识包括基础的计算机科学、加密算法、网络安全及智能合约编程语言(如Solidity)。同时,关注行业动态和技术发展也是至关重要的。
### 结束语 通过阐述区块链的基本概念、起源与发展、数字货币关系、技术基础、应用场景及未来发展趋势,我们对区块链有了更为全面的了解。同时,回答的常见问题也为初学者提供了清晰的指引。希望这些信息能帮助您更好地理解区块链及其在数字货币领域的应用。
leave a reply